The salary of an esthetician on a cruise ship can vary depending on several factors, such as the cruise line, the level of experience, and the location of the ship. On average, estheticians can earn anywhere from $2,000 to $4,500 per month, including tips and commissions. However, it's important to note that these figures can vary and may not include additional benefits like free accommodation and meals.

What is Working as an Esthetician on a Cruise Ship Like?
Working as an esthetician on a cruise ship is a unique and exciting experience. It allows you to combine your passion for skincare with your love for travel. As an esthetician, your main role will be to provide various skincare treatments and services to cruise ship passengers. This can include facials, body wraps, waxing, and other beauty treatments.
In addition to providing treatments, you will also be responsible for promoting and selling skincare products to passengers. This can be a great opportunity to enhance your sales skills and earn additional commissions. As a cruise ship esthetician, you will have the chance to work with a diverse clientele and gain valuable experience in the beauty industry.
One of the advantages of working on a cruise ship is the ability to travel to different destinations. While you will be working most of the time, you will also have the opportunity to explore ports of call during your time off. This can be a great way to see the world and experience different cultures.

Question and Answer
Q: How much can estheticians on cruise ships earn in tips?
A: The amount of tips an esthetician can earn on a cruise ship can vary depending on several factors, such as the level of service provided and the generosity of the passengers. On average, estheticians can earn anywhere from $500 to $1,000 per month in tips.
Q: Are there opportunities for career advancement as an esthetician on a cruise ship?
A: Yes, there are opportunities for career advancement as an esthetician on a cruise ship. With experience and proven skills, estheticians can move up to higher positions, such as spa manager or trainer.
Q: Do estheticians on cruise ships receive additional benefits?
A: Yes, estheticians on cruise ships often receive additional benefits, such as free accommodation, meals, and access to onboard facilities and amenities.
